Inherent Vulnerabilities Harming Telecommunications Companies
Telecommunications companies are among the most targeted companies in the world, attracting the most sophisticated and well-resourced attackers.
This report provides a detailed threat landscape briefing for telcos, giving an overview of attacks that exploit inherent vulnerabilities: what they are, why they happen, how to protect against them, and why traditional countermeasures don't work.
